Brief Summary  
In Ayurveda Viruddhaahar further causes imbalance of dhatu in the body and mostly Raktdhatu (vital tissue)dushti is caused.due to dhatudhushti it causes many skin disease like Kushtha(skin disease),koth(blister),Dadru,(dermatophytosis),vicharchika(eczema) and further more.Kushtha is then classified  in mainly two types Kshudrakushtha and Mahakushtha.Viruddhahar is mainly the important hetu(cause) for the Kushtha.Viruddhaharsevan in excess acts like dushivisha and garvisha in the body.Thus it has many adverse effects on the health and causes many diseases in the body.

ViruddhAaharis considered as major  hetu which leads to dushivisha or garvisha which are main factors causing Dadru Kushtha.Recently more number of patient are affected by Dadru kushtha which has severe impact on patients.  Also in samhitas it is mention that people having Dadru kushtha should be treated  effectively and should not be neglected.Fisherman are  more prone to Dadru kushtha as Viruddhahar sevan and  fish consumption is more in them and in samhitas it is clearly mentioned that Viruddhahar and fish frequently in the diet is one of the hetus of kushtha. So  acharyacharak has explained Viruddhahar in Sutrasthan chapter 26 in detail because it is having major health impact on the body and many diseases are lineked due to its consumption,specially skin diseases.in these 18 types acharyaCharak has explained in detail how the viruddhahar has its effects and its types like  Gun viruddha,VidhiViruddha,Sanskarviruddha,deshviruddha,kalviruddha etc.
